【JSP设计栏目提醒】:文章导读:在新的一年中,各位网友都进入紧张的学习或是工作阶段。网学会员整理了JSP设计-公寓管理系统(Myeclipse JSP SQL)的相关内容供大家参考,祝大家在新的一年里工作和学习顺利!
随着科技的迅速发展,各种管理系统已应用到社会的各个领域。高等院校作为科技发展的前沿阵地,实现对学生公寓的信息化管理是一个必然的趋势和潮流,学生公寓采用传统的手工管理模式已经逐渐不能适应时代的发展。
通过学生公寓管理系统这个平台,,可以实现宿舍管理的信息化、网络化、系统化、规范化,使工作人员从繁杂的数据查询和统计中解脱出来,减少工作量。系统的主要功能包括:住宿人员信息管理、出入管理、信息发布、来访管理、维修管理、费用管理、财物管理。分为管理员用户、学生用户、维修员用户这三种用户平台。
本系统前台主要使用JSP作为开发语言,后台使用MySQL作为数据库管理系统,开发环境是MyEclipse,服务器采用tomcat,开发出的一个基于Web技术的B/S结构的公寓管理系统。
关键词:学生公寓管理系统,JSP,B/S结构
With the rapid development of technology, all kinds of management systems are applied to various fields of the society. Colleges and universities as the forefront of scientific and technological development, it becomes an inevitable trend and fashion to achieve student’s dormitories information management, however, the traditional manual management mode of students’ dormitories can’t keep pace with the times.
Through apartment management system, it can make the dormitories management achieve information technology, NET, systematization, standardization. It can liberate the staffs from the complicate data search and statistics working, reducing the workload. The system’s main functions: accommodation information management, access control, information management,visitors management, maintenance management, cost management and property management.There are three roles to use the system, administrator, student and repairer.
The system uses JSP as the onstage main development language, the backstage use MySQL as a database management system, development environment is MyEclipse, the server uses tomcat, developed a Web-based technology, B/S structure of the apartment management system.
Keywords: Apartment management system,JSP, B / S structure
ABSTRACT II
第一章 绪论 1
1.1开发背景及目的 1
1.2国内外研究现状及前景 1
1.3开发工具及技术 2
1.3.1开发工具 2
1.3.2 JSP 3
1.3.3 JavaScript 4
1.4软硬件需求 4
第二章 需求分析 5
2.1需求调研 5
2.2可行性分析 5
2.2.1技术的可行性 5
2.2.2经济的可行性 5
2.2.3操作可行性 6
2.2.4法律的可行性 6
2.3系统用户用例图 6
2.3.1学生用例图 6
2.3.2维修员用例图 6
2.3.3管理员用例图 7
2.4功能模块需求分析 8
2.5设计的基本思想 12
2.6性能需求 12
2.6.1系统的安全性 12
2.6.2数据的完整性 12
2.7界面需求 12
第三章 系统分析与设计 14
3.1数据流图 14
3.2数据库的分析与设计 15
3.2.1数据库的概念结构设计 15
3.2.2数据库的逻辑结构设计 18
3.2.3数据库的连接原理 24
3.3中文乱码问题处理 25
第四章 系统功能实现 27
4.1系统主页面实现 27
4.2管理员模块 29
4.2.1学生管理 30
4.2.2房间管理 35
4.2.3财物管理 38
4.2.4出楼管理 41
4.2.5来访管理 42
4.2.6维修管理 43
4.2.7费用管理 44
4.2.8信息管理 48
4.2.9系统管理 49
4.3学生模块 51
4.3.1水费查询 51
4.3.2电费查询 52
4.3.3物品查询 52
4.3.4物品报修 52
4.3.5费用标准 53
4.3.6修改密码 53
4.4维修员模块 53
4.4.1报修查询 53
4.4.2维修登记 54
4.4.3维修查询 54
4.4.4修改密码 54
第五章 系统测试 55
5.1系统测试目的与意义 55
5.2测试过程 55
5.2.1主页面的登录模块测试 55
5.2.2学生调房测试 56
5.2.3学生信息查询 58
5.3其他错误 58
结 论 60
参考文献 61
附 录 62
致 谢 68
设计思想遵循以下几点:
1. 采用C/S模式进行开发,其优点是后台与前台处理层次分明,而且符合众多已经习惯网页搜索方式的用户。
2. 采用面向对象的开发与设计理念。运用面向对象技术的前提是对整体系统的高度和准确抽象,通过它可以保证系统良好的框架,进而带来产品较强的稳定性和运行效率。
3. 采用模块化设计。模块化设计要求将整个系统划分成基于小的模块,有利于代码的重载,简化过程。
4. 简单方便的系统界面。设计简单友好的系统界面,方便用户较快的适应系统的操作。
5.速度优先原则。由于此工具最重要的评测标准就是速度,因此在设计过程中,具体过程尽量做到资源占用少,速度快。
6.设计既要突出重点,又要细致周到。要符合设计需求,在有可能改进的地方进行扩充,使系统更适应用户的需要。
如你对本套设计感兴趣,请记住本套设计在本站的编号:jsp00042